The failure to save settings in an IVMS can manifest in various ways. Sometimes, changes made to the configuration, such as recording parameters, alert thresholds, GPS settings, or network configurations, simply vanish upon system reboot or power cycle. In other cases, the system might appear to save the settings, but upon verification, the original parameters remain unchanged. This unpredictable behavior can be frustrating and impede the system's ability to perform its intended function, leading to missed alerts, inaccurate data logging, and compromised security.
Several factors contribute to this problem. Let's explore some of the most common culprits:
1. Hardware Issues:
Faulty Memory: The most straightforward cause is a malfunctioning memory chip or storage device responsible for storing the system's configuration. This could be due to physical damage, wear and tear, or inherent defects in the hardware. Testing the memory module is a crucial step in diagnosing this issue. Specialized diagnostic tools can often pinpoint faulty memory cells or sectors.
Power Supply Problems: Intermittent or unstable power supply can corrupt the settings during the saving process. A fluctuating voltage can prevent the system from writing the data correctly to the memory. Checking the voltage stability and ensuring a clean power source is vital.
Failed Flash Memory: Many IVMS utilize flash memory for non-volatile storage of settings. Flash memory can fail due to wear, voltage spikes, or manufacturing defects. Replacing the flash memory module might be necessary.
Internal Wiring Issues: Loose connections or damaged wiring within the system can disrupt data transfer to and from the memory module, preventing settings from being saved.
2. Software Issues:
Software Bugs: Software glitches or bugs in the firmware or application software can prevent settings from being saved properly. This necessitates updating the firmware to the latest version or reinstalling the software. Checking for software updates from the manufacturer is essential.
Corrupted Configuration Files: The files responsible for storing the system's settings might become corrupted. A system restore or a fresh software installation might resolve this.
Operating System Errors: Underlying errors in the embedded operating system can interfere with the saving process. Reinstalling or updating the OS (if applicable) might be required.
Conflicting Software: Other software applications running concurrently might interfere with the IVMS, preventing it from saving settings. Identifying and disabling potentially conflicting software is crucial.
3. Environmental Factors:
Extreme Temperatures: Operating outside the specified temperature range of the device can negatively impact the hardware and cause settings to fail to save. Ensuring the device operates within its acceptable temperature range is critical.
Vibration and Shock: Constant vibration or impacts can damage the memory module or other hardware components, leading to data loss.
Electromagnetic Interference (EMI): Exposure to strong electromagnetic fields can interfere with data transfer and cause corruption.
Troubleshooting Steps:
When troubleshooting this issue, follow a systematic approach:
Check for Software Updates: Begin by updating the IVMS firmware and software to the latest versions.
Reboot the System: A simple reboot often resolves minor software glitches.
Verify Power Supply: Ensure a stable and clean power source.
Inspect Hardware Connections: Check for loose connections or damaged wiring.
Test Memory: Employ memory diagnostic tools to check for hardware faults.
Restore Factory Settings: If other steps fail, consider restoring the system to its factory default settings.
Contact Technical Support: If the problem persists, contacting the manufacturer's technical support is recommended.
Preventative Measures:
Preventing this problem involves proactive steps:
Regular Software Updates: Keep the IVMS software updated to benefit from bug fixes and improved stability.
Proper Environmental Conditions: Ensure the device operates within its specified temperature and humidity ranges.
Regular System Backups: Implement a system for regularly backing up the configuration settings.
Use Surge Protectors: Protect the system from power surges and spikes.
